Key responsibilities in your work contain:

  • Govern and manage IT vendor relationships in terms of performance regarding the security aspects of the underlying contractual obligations;
  • Execute Vendor Security Risk Assessments and perform follow up actions. Focus on the risks that matter, translate them into the business context and help your stakeholders to address security challenges;
  • Ensure that information security risks are identified and managed effectively throughout all the stages of the relationship with external vendors;
  • Review the applicability and the quality level of assurance reports issued by the third parties;
  • Ensure continuous improvements are achieved both in the quality of reporting and service provided by the third party;
  • Manage the IT security related part of a contract with the third party provider. Work together with 2nd line functions such as legal, compliance, procurement and other internal parties on contractual changes;
  • Help solving security-related questions, take initiative and escalate in time if needed;
  • Signal improvements related to the way of working inside the team and contribute to improving the excellence of our service offering;
  • Stay up-to-date with emerging cyber security trends and the latest developments in the field of technology, information risk and threats, actively share this knowledge with your colleagues and help to determine if/when to integrate them into the assessment program.
